We are looking for an experienced Cabinet Sprayer to join our client's bespoke manufacturing team in Newark.

This hands-on role would suit someone with experience spraying high-end cabinetry and furniture within a joinery or furniture manufacturing environment.

Salary: £14.00 - £16.80 per hour depending on experience + Overtime Available
